School Description

Duffryn Junior School serves a large local authority housing estate on the western edge of Newport. There are 197 pupils on roll, aged between seven and 11 years. The school has seven classes, one of which includes pupils from two age groups. The school describes its catchment area as being economically disadvantaged, and 52% of the pupils are eligible for free school meals. This figure is significantly higher than the local authority and national averages. The school has pupils from the full ability range. The school has identified 22% of pupils as having additional learning needs, including one pupil who has a statement of special educational needs. This percentage is slightly above national and local authority averages. English is the main language spoken in the homes of most pupils. Around 8% of pupils are from minority ethnic backgrounds but there are only four pupils for whom English is a second language. The current headteacher was appointed in 2001. The 2010-2011 individual school budget per pupil for Duffryn Junior School is £3,461, which compares with a maximum of £6,996 and a minimum of £2,612 for primary schools in Newport. The school has the 16th highest budget per pupil out of the 48 primary schools in Newport.
